As part of the Meier's Weltreisen Far East Live Seminar, the hotel had played host to the Vietnam Group of travel agents who were treated to the hotel's signature service.
The Meier's Weltreisen Far East Live Seminar is the biggest incentive and educational event, organised for counter staff from 216 top selling travel agencies in Germany and Austria.
As part of the activities leading up to the seminar, groups of tour agents are sent to hotels in different countries to experience first hand the range of services offered. 12 groups of 18 people each had pre-tours to Sri Lanka, Vietnam, Malaysia, India, Singapore/Bali, Myanmar, Thailand, China (3 tours), Cambodia & Laos and Philippines. They will then meet in Shanghai this year where each group will present its experiences, giving publicity to the participating hotels and countries.
The Vietnam Group enjoyed Horison's wide range of facilities and its hospitality.
Consequently, Hanoi Horison Hotel is now one of four hotels in Hanoi that will be recommended by Meier's Weltreisen to German tourists planning their holidays here.
